HIGH POINT, N.C. - The Marist volleyball team rebounded quickly from a 3-1 loss to UNC Greensboro earlier on Friday by hitting a season-high .320 in a 3-0 sweep (25-15, 28-26, 25-21) of South Carolina State at the High Point University Classic. The Red Foxes held the Bulldogs to a .140 hitting percentage in the match, Marist's second win of the 2008 season.
For the second straight match, sophomore outside hitter Alexandra Schultze (Austin, Texas) added 13 kills and hit .417. Middle blocker Lindsey Schmid (Austin, Texas) had eight kills and hit .889. Defensively, Emily Brosky (Whitehall, Pa.) led Marist with 12 digs. Senior Kelsey Schaefer (Maria Stein, Ohio) added eight digs.
Marist (2-5) started the match strong, opening the first set on a 9-3 run with kills from Foss, Schultze, and Allie Burke (Alpharetta, Ga.). South Carolina State battled back, getting to within two at 16-14. That would be as close as the Bulldogs would get. The Red Foxes ended the set on a 9-1 run, aided by two kills apiece from Schmid and Schultze, to win the first frame 25-15. Marist hit .400 in the first set and held South Carolina State to .133.
The second set started with South Carolina State taking the lead, 9-5, on kills from Gisela Kloss, Shabree Robertson, and Jarne Gleaton. Marist, however, could not be stopped. A Schultze kill sparked a 10-6 run that tied the match at 15-15. Following three more ties, Marist went on a 3-0 run highlighted by a Schultze solo block to take a 21-18 lead. The Red Foxes later had a 24-21 lead, but South Carolina State fought off three set points to tie the set at 24-24. The Bulldogs then took the lead, 25-24, with a Kloss kill. Schaefer answered back with a kill from Schaefer to tie the set at 25-25. With the set tied at 26-26, Foss got a kill to give the Red Foxes a 27-26 lead. An attack error from Peri Ligons gave Marist the second set win, 28-26.
The third set was tight at the outset with seven ties and seven lead changes in the first 18 points, resulting in a 9-9 tie. Marist would break out from the tie with a 6-2 run, highlighted by a Schmid service ace, to take a 15-12 lead. The Bulldogs came back to tie the set at 17-17 and 18-18, but a Dawn Jan (Belleville, N.J.) kill followed by a Schultze kill gave the Red Foxes a 20-18 lead. South Carolina State got within one at 20-19, but Marist's .344 hitting percentage was too much for the Bulldogs as Marist won the set 25-21, completing the sweep.
South Carolina State (1-5) was led by Ligons' 11 kills. Gleaton hit a team-high .294 with nine kills. Kloss had eight kills and a match-high 13 digs.
